Flexible seating in my first/second grade classroom will give my students a choice in how they learn best. The different seating options, wobble chairs, floor seats, and balance balls, gives them power over their own learning and their unique learning style. I have taught first grade for seven years and I have always allowed students to choose different spots in the classroom to complete their work. I have noticed that students are more excited and more engaged in their class work just by giving them a choice. By adding flexible seating options and not just sitting at tables or on the floors I expect that my students even be more excited and focused because they can choose something different every time they complete their work in the classroom. I also believe that with flexible seating in my classroom it will help students collaborate and build a sense of community together as well as allow them to practice problem-solving skills. The bottom line for me as a teacher and as a parent is that I want every child to feel comfortable and happy when they are learning.
